Key Insights:
- Paul Rothrock's decision to re-sign was reportedly driven primarily by his desire to stay, accepting a salary (~$650k) similar to the club's offer before he tested free agency. This suggests player loyalty was a key factor over maximizing salary in this negotiation (Source).
- Commentary suggests Rothrock fills a needed tactical role as a "nuisance player" who disrupts opponents, drawing comparisons to former club legend Ozzie Alonso. This provides a framework for evaluating his contribution beyond standard offensive metrics (Source).
- The new contract provides significant long-term stability for a key player, structured as a four-season extension with an option for a fifth, securing him through at least the 2029 season (Source and Source).

Latest News:
- Paul Rothrock Re-Signs: SoundersFC has signed winger Paul Rothrock to a new long-term contract. The deal is effectively a four-year extension with an option for a fifth year, keeping him with the club until 2029 or 2030 (Source).

- [Oshan] Rothrock signs what is effectively a four-season extension with an option for a fifth. My understanding is he’s on about $650k this year, which is basically what Sounders’ last offer was before he hit free agency. Difference ended up being he just wanted to stay
